Output 98237731dab707c984215af76009524bbc377d354736134d43f28421ec265b31:0

value
14491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a314217b76cb6d775e67359b8f71ef75059af94 OP_EQUAL
address
3HCuofyq3mHg3wsEDzE2dadqx1eJJEo1rK
transaction
98237731dab707c984215af76009524bbc377d354736134d43f28421ec265b31
spent
true